Paderewski was a Polish composer and statesman, active in foreign affairs on behalf of Poland. After WWI he became prime minister and minister of foreign affairs.

BIOGRAPHICAL NOTE

  • 1860 Nov. 6:Born, Kurylowka, Podolia, Ukraine
  • 1872:Studied music, Warsaw Conservatory
  • 1876:Taught piano, Warsaw Conservatory
  • 1880:Married Antonina Korsak, who died a year later
  • 1882:Studied in Berlin under Friedrich Kiel
  • 1884 -1887:Studied in Vienna under Theodor Leschetizky Taught at Strasbourg Conservatory
  • 1887 -1891:Made first public appearances as a pianist in Vienna, Paris, London, and New York
  • 1893:Composed "The Polish Fantasia" for piano and orchestra (Opus 19)
  • 1896:Established the Paderewski Fund in support of musical compositions in the United States
  • 1898:Settled in Riond-Bosson near Morges, Switzerland
  • 1899:Married Helena Gorska
  • 1901:Composed the opera Manru
  • 1909:Director, Warsaw Conservatory
  • 1910:Presented the City of Krakow with a monument commemorating the victory of the Poles over the Teutonic Order upon the 500th anniversary of the Battle of Grunwald
  • 1915:Member and representative to the United States, General Committee for Polish Relief (organized in Switzerland in January)
  • 1917:Member and representative to the United States, Polish National Committee; frequently urged Woodrow Wilson to include Poland in his Fourteen Points
  • 1919:Prime Minister and Foreign Minister of Poland; delegate, Paris Peace ConferenceResigned November 27 and returned to Riond-Bosson
  • 1920:Delegate plenipotentiary of Poland to the League of Nations
  • 1921:Resumed musical career in Europe and the United States
  • 1938:Author (with Mary Lawton), The Paderewski Memoirs
  • 1939:President, Polish National Council (Rada Narodowa) of the Polish Government-in-Exile, Paris
  • 1940:Left Europe for the United States
  • 1941 June 29:Died, New York City

From the guide to the Ignacy Jan Paderewski papers, (Hoover Institution Archives.)
